HELPFUL HINTS

  • We request 10 business days for service requests.  Requests needed sooner than 10 business days are subject to manager approval if needed.  Dashboards and reports require a longer lead time. If a request needs to be completed in a very short amount of time, we ask that you notify us directly so that we are aware of it.
  • Lists have a shelf-life of 2 weeks.  Due to the constant efforts of updating demographic data, lists become stale after 2 weeks and must be refreshed for usage. Reference the original ticket number when requesting a refresh.
  • Be clear WHY you are requesting data so that we can ensure proper exclusion/suppression rules are applied (solicitation, invitation, mailing or analysis).  A&P adheres to required guidelines that ensure we do not contact or solicit constituents who have requested us not to. Knowing why also enables us to have a better understanding of what specific information we need to include.
  • The more criteria you provide, the sooner we’ll be able to complete the request.  If the ticket isn’t clear and it requires us to follow-up on criteria clarification, this will delay the finished product. 
  • Tell us who you need to be included, but also inform us of who needs to be excluded.
  • Define the time period or date range.
  • Confirm whether the list should be householded. This means if two people from the same household meet the criteria, or if you have a single donor that is married, you will only receive a single record of the head of household.
  • When referencing giving, clarify if you want to use hard credit gifts (attainment) or include soft credit as well (donor recognition).
  • When requesting an alumni contact list targeted by a college or degree, please include whether we should only be looking at majors or minors.  Please provide a list of degrees when requesting an alumni list by degree. Apollo does not track degrees by program.

 

OUTPUT INFORMATION

  • Define the output you need to see.  By default, LookupID, first name, last name, and informal joint addressee/salutation are provided.  NOTE: Users should always use a name format when merging data into correspondence and NOT the first name and last name field respectively.  Name formats incorporate UCF naming standards to ensure that constituents are being addressed properly (incorporating nicknames where appropriate).  Formal addressee/salutations are also available upon request.
  • Fields will be masked according to the donor’s request. This allows you to see that the donor’s record was included even though their contact information is hidden (i.e. the email field of a donor that does not want to be emailed will be shown as “*****”).
